pay $5,000 for Hurricane Relief Cellphone Kit

Is it worth $5,000 to ensure that you’re connected during a hurricane. A company in North Carolina is betting that the answer is yes.

The kit, launched last month by Assemble Communications LLC of Davidson, North Carolina, comes in a watertight suitcase and features a battery-powered Inmarsat satellite antenna and handset. It also comes with cables to connect a computer to Inmarsat’s broadband Internet service.

The price includes 400 minutes of talk time that don’t expire until used and 150 megabytes of Internet access — enough for about two days of average surfing.
